Our verdict is Likely pathogenic. Variant got 6 ACMG points: 6P and 0B. PVS1_StrongPM2
The NM_144573.4(NEXN):c.1901_1904delGAGAinsTCT(p.Gly634ValfsTer2) variant causes a frameshift, stop gained change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. Variant has been reported in ClinVar as Uncertain significance (★).

Dilated cardiomyopathy 1CC;C3151267:Hypertrophic cardiomyopathy 20 Uncertain:1
This sequence change creates a premature translational stop signal (p.Gly634Glufs*51) in the NEXN gene. It is expected to result in an absent or disrupted protein product. This variant is not present in population databases (ExAC no frequency). This variant has not been reported in the literature in individuals with NEXN-related disease. The current clinical and genetic evidence is not sufficient to establish whether loss-of-function variants in NEXN cause disease.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. -
